Output ef4ed91c205f53968e2d0e40b089cd7a3567afcb75cdb1b1e4bcd20bbaf60a6c:1

value
781600
script pubkey
OP_HASH160 OP_PUSHBYTES_20 78641939d3a23000b1fe4cc9531605507e71b0b4 OP_EQUAL
address
3CfavXoDRmgA8mMkZXzBtZ2X184fXfdqEu
transaction
ef4ed91c205f53968e2d0e40b089cd7a3567afcb75cdb1b1e4bcd20bbaf60a6c
spent
true